New Warner Bros. dates:

Superman: Legacy 7/11/2025
The Batman Part II 10/3/2025

Also, a bunch of other forthcoming DC film projects have been revealed, such as a film called The Authority which sounds almost exactly like The Suicide Squad, a non-Robert Pattinson Batman movie based on The Brave and the Bold (wait, didn't they say there was only going to be one Batman moving forward?), a new Supergirl movie, and a new Swamp Thing movie (an idea previously planned for the unproduced Justice League Dark movie that had Guillermo del Toro and M3gan director Gerald Johnstone on board). Meanwhile, the future of Wonder Woman will be limited to HBO Max.

As I mentioned one reissue yesterday, I found last night that Warner Bros. has struck a 70mm print of Boogie Nights for repertory showings and will premiere it on Friday in Los Angeles. This has never been released in 70mm and wasn't even filmed in 70mm.

But Paul Thomas Anderson does love 70mm and it seems to suggest the possibility of 70mm prints of his next three films as well, none of which have had previous plans for 70mm.
